Candidates for Muscle Etching Belt Lipectomy

Before undergoing muscle etching belt lipectomy, it's essential to determine whether you are an ideal candidate for the procedure. While muscle etching can be an effective solution for individuals looking to achieve a more sculpted physique, it's not suitable for everyone. Ideal candidates for muscle etching typically meet the following criteria:

Ideal Candidates

Good Overall Health: Candidates should be in good overall health and free from any underlying medical conditions that could interfere with the healing process.

Close to Target Weight: While muscle etching can remove excess fat, it is not a substitute for weight loss. Candidates should be close to their target weight and have a stable body mass index (BMI).

Localized Fat Deposits: Muscle etching is most effective for individuals with localized areas of stubborn fat that detract from muscle definition. Common target areas include the abdomen, flanks, chest, and thighs.

Realistic Expectations: Candidates should have realistic expectations about the results of muscle etching and understand that it is not a substitute for a healthy lifestyle. While the procedure can enhance muscle definition, it is not a guarantee of achieving a specific body shape or size.

Procedure Overview

Pre-operative Assessment and Planning

Before undergoing muscle etching belt lipectomy, patients will undergo a comprehensive pre-operative assessment with their plastic surgeon. During this consultation, the surgeon will evaluate your overall health, discuss your medical history, and assess your aesthetic goals and expectations. This is an opportunity for you to ask any questions you may have about the procedure and ensure that you have a clear understanding of what to expect.

Once you have been deemed a suitable candidate for muscle etching, your surgeon will work with you to develop a customized treatment plan tailored to your unique anatomy and aesthetic goals. This may involve marking the target areas for fat removal and muscle sculpting and discussing the expected outcomes of the procedure.

Surgical Technique

Muscle etching belt lipectomy is typically performed under general anesthesia on an outpatient basis, meaning you can return home the same day as your surgery. The procedure involves making small incisions in strategic locations around the target areas, through which a specialized cannula is inserted to remove excess fat and sculpt the underlying muscles.

Using advanced techniques, your surgeon will carefully sculpt the contours of your body to achieve the desired level of muscle definition and contour. The procedure is highly customizable, allowing for precise sculpting of specific muscle groups to create a more sculpted and athletic appearance.

Recovery Process

Following muscle etching belt lipectomy, patients can expect some degree of swelling, bruising, and discomfort, which is normal and to be expected. Your surgeon may prescribe pain medication to help manage any discomfort during the initial stages of recovery. Additionally, you will be advised to wear compression garments to support the healing process and minimize swelling.

Most patients are able to resume light activities within a few days of surgery, although strenuous exercise and heavy lifting should be avoided for several weeks to allow for proper healing. Your surgeon will provide you with detailed post-operative instructions to follow during the recovery period and will schedule follow-up appointments to monitor your progress and address any concerns.

Comparison with Traditional Liposuction

Key Differences

While both muscle etching belt lipectomy and traditional liposuction are effective methods of fat removal, there are several key differences between the two procedures:

Precision Sculpting

One of the primary distinctions between muscle etching and traditional liposuction is the level of precision and control afforded by each technique. Muscle etching is specifically designed to target superficial fat layers surrounding specific muscle groups, allowing for precise sculpting and contouring to enhance muscle definition. In contrast, traditional liposuction aims to reduce overall fat volume in a more generalized manner, without the same level of precision in defining muscle contours.

Muscle Definition

Another significant difference between the two procedures is their impact on muscle definition. Muscle etching is uniquely tailored to accentuate the natural contours of the body by sculpting the underlying muscles, resulting in a more defined and toned appearance. This precision sculpting allows for the creation of a sculpted six-pack, chiseled arms, and defined chest, among other aesthetic enhancements. In contrast, traditional liposuction primarily focuses on reducing fat volume without the same emphasis on muscle definition.

Results and Expectations

Timeline for Visible Results

After undergoing muscle etching belt lipectomy, patients can expect to see initial results within a few weeks of the procedure. However, it's important to note that the full effects of muscle etching may take several months to become fully apparent. During the initial stages of recovery, swelling and bruising may obscure the results, but as these symptoms subside, the sculpted contours and enhanced muscle definition will become more visible.

Long-term Outcomes

With proper diet, exercise, and post-operative care, the results of muscle etching can be long-lasting. While individual outcomes may vary, many patients enjoy the benefits of their newly sculpted physique for years to come. Maintaining a healthy lifestyle, including regular exercise and a balanced diet, is crucial for preserving the results of muscle etching and preventing the accumulation of new fat deposits.

Cost Considerations

When considering muscle etching belt lipectomy, it's essential to understand the financial aspects associated with the procedure. The cost of muscle etching can vary depending on several factors, including:

Factors Influencing the Cost

Extent of the Procedure: The overall cost of muscle etching will depend on the areas of the body being treated and the complexity of the sculpting required. More extensive procedures involving multiple areas may incur higher costs.

Surgeon's Experience and Expertise: The qualifications and experience of the plastic surgeon performing the procedure can also influence the cost. Surgeons with a high level of expertise and a proven track record of successful outcomes may command higher fees.

Geographic Location: The cost of cosmetic procedures can vary significantly depending on the geographic location of the practice. Procedures performed in major metropolitan areas or affluent regions may be more expensive than those performed in smaller cities or rural areas.

Average Expenses and Affordability

On average, the cost of muscle etching belt lipectomy can range from several thousand to tens of thousands of dollars. This cost typically includes surgeon's fees, anesthesia fees, facility fees, and post-operative care. Additionally, patients may need to budget for pre-operative consultations, diagnostic tests, compression garments, and medications.
